Output ed0579e7bcd03510ab816cd756c3a50c8a991eeb3ef45a9dcebfa9e1625e56fc:0

value
1258382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a5c2b6a855b2748efa3399fd268b10095536fb OP_EQUAL
address
34kvo84Swk3jfDe5UorN9YsTYqf6Xu3G2j
transaction
ed0579e7bcd03510ab816cd756c3a50c8a991eeb3ef45a9dcebfa9e1625e56fc
confirmations
391357
spent
true